Career Prospects

  • Public Administrator
    Manage government operations and programmes, focusing on efficient service delivery to communities. Public administrators work in government departments, municipalities, and public sector organisations.
  • Policy Analyst
    Research, develop, and evaluate public policies to improve government effectiveness and community impact. Policy analysts are employed by government agencies, NGOs, and think tanks.
  • Municipal Manager
    Oversee local government operations, including infrastructure projects, financial management, and public services. Municipal managers work for local municipalities and regional councils.
  • Community Development Officer
    Design and implement projects aimed at improving community welfare, such as housing, education, and health initiatives. Community development officers work for NGOs, government programmes, and international development agencies.
  • Human Resources Officer (Public Sector)
    Manage HR functions within government organisations, including recruitment, training, and employee relations. HR officers work in public sector departments and municipal offices.
